Cauliflower, a cruciferous wonder, delights us with its high fiber and B vitamin content. This nutritious food aids not only digestion and circulation but also provides powerful antioxidants and phytonutrients.

This humble vegetable is a cancer-fighter, thanks to its antioxidants that combat cellular mutations and cut down on oxidative stress from free radicals. With indole-3-carbinol (I3C) and sulforaphane, it’s been linked to a reduced risk of various cancers, such as breast, reproductive, and lung cancer [1][3][4].

Moreover, cauliflower supports your immune system, immune functions, cognitive health, and even aids in maintaining strong bones, all thanks to its vitamin-rich nature.

When it comes to your heart, cauliflower offers cardiovascular benefits by promoting nitric oxide production, relaxing blood vessels, and lowering blood pressure [4].

Cauliflower sates your hunger with its high fiber content, helping you feel full for extended periods [2]. In other words, it’s an all-around health champion hiding in a disguise as a humble vegetable!

Fast facts on cauliflower:

  • Rich in fiber and essential vitamins
  • Its ingredients may help improve bone health, supercharge your cardiovascular system, and reduce cancer risk
  • Tasty ways to enjoy cauliflower: cauliflower crust pizza, cauliflower-and-cheese soup, or buffalo“wings”
  • Those taking blood thinners should be mindful, as excessive consumption can adversely react with the medications due to high levels of vitamin K [5]
